AI Editor ApprovedApproved and published by our AI Editor-in-Chief after full panel analysis.Julius is an AI-powered data analysis tool for individuals and teams who need to explore, visualize, and interpret data without writing code manually. Users upload datasets and ask questions in plain English, and the AI generates and executes Python code behind the scenes to produce answers, charts, and statistical summaries, exposing both the output and the underlying logic. Capabilities include multi-format file ingestion, automated data cleaning, predictive modeling and forecasting, database connectors for Snowflake, BigQuery, and Postgres, and reusable AI notebooks. Pricing starts at $20 per month for the Plus plan, with a free plan available and a Business tier at $450 per month. TopReviewed's six-seat AI review panel scored it 7.6/10, praising SOC 2 Type II certification with per-session data isolation while noting the lack of a public API keeps outputs isolated from other systems. It best fits business analysts needing database-connected analysis without writing Python.
Users interact with Julius by uploading files — spreadsheets, CSVs, or connecting data sources — and then typing questions or requests in a chat interface. Julius generates Python code to process the data, runs it, and returns results such as tables, plots, or written summaries. Users can iterate conversationally, asking follow-up questions or requesting changes to charts without writing any code themselves.
Julius supports a range of analytical tasks including statistical analysis, data cleaning, regression modeling, and visualization using libraries like Matplotlib and Seaborn. It can handle multiple file uploads in a single session and allows users to download generated code or charts. The platform also supports PDF and image inputs, enabling analysis of documents beyond structured tabular data.
Julius is aimed at students, researchers, business analysts, and professionals who work with data regularly but may not have deep programming expertise. It offers a free plan with limited message credits per month, and paid plans starting around $20 per month for higher usage limits. It competes with tools like ChatGPT's Advanced Data Analysis feature, Code Interpreter alternatives, and dedicated analytics platforms like Observable or Akkio.
Julius runs entirely in the browser as a web application with no local installation required. Generated code is in Python, which users can copy and run in their own environments. The platform does not currently offer a public API or native mobile applications.
Users can choose between multiple underlying large language models—including GPT-4 Turbo, Claude 4.5 Sonnet, and Claude 4.5 Opus—via the Models Lab feature to tailor analytical responses to their needs.
Users can interact with their uploaded datasets by typing plain-English questions, and Julius interprets context and intent to return charts, tables, and textual insights without any coding required.
The platform builds machine learning models for trend analysis, demand forecasting, and risk assessment through natural language commands, selecting appropriate modeling techniques and explaining the results.
The platform supports over 40 chart types—from bar plots and scatter charts to animated GIFs—with each visualization being interactive, customizable, and exportable as shareable links, PNG, PDF, or HTML.
Julius selects and performs appropriate statistical tests (regression analysis, correlation studies, hypothesis testing, and more) automatically, then explains results—including p-values and confidence intervals—in plain language.
Notebooks function as reusable, structured analysis workflows that combine text, data inputs, and analysis steps, allowing users to save and re-run the same analysis against new datasets without starting over.
Julius automatically identifies and fixes common data quality issues such as missing values, inconsistent formatting, outliers, and duplicates, preparing datasets for analysis without manual intervention.
Teams can co-edit projects in real time, manage roles, share datasets and visualizations securely within the organization, and collectively query data across spreadsheets, PDFs, and text files.
Julius accepts a wide range of input formats including CSV, Excel, JSON, TXT, PDF, PNG, JPG, GIF, Python scripts, R scripts, and Jupyter notebooks for analysis.
Julius generates clean, executable Python, R, or SQL code for every analysis operation—using libraries like pandas, matplotlib, scikit-learn, ggplot2, and dplyr—running it in a secure sandboxed cloud environment.
Julius connects directly to data warehouses and databases including Snowflake, BigQuery, Postgres, MySQL, and SQL Server, as well as cloud storage via Google Drive, OneDrive, and SharePoint.
Julius is SOC 2 Type II and GDPR compliant; code executes in isolated per-session containers, uploaded files are not used to train underlying models, and enterprise plans add SSO, audit logs, and fine-grained permissions.

$450/month buys 50 seats and 60K credits — unusually honest pricing for the category.
“Julius publishes six tiers with actual numbers. Business plan at $450/month for teams of 50 is $9/seat — hard to argue with that math.”
Six tiers, all priced publicly. No sales call required. Free plan exists with real functionality — Google Drive connector, Notebooks, CSV intake. Plus at $20/month. Pro at $45. Business at $450/month covers up to 50 users: $9/seat/month, $108/seat/year. Compare to ChatGPT Advanced Data Analysis bundled in $20/month Plus — Julius wins on team pricing and database connectors (Snowflake, BigQuery, Postgres).
Credit model is the TCO wildcard. 50 users × Business plan = $450/month, $5,400/year. Year 3 with seat creep to that 50-user cap: still $5,400 — credits are pooled, not per-seat. But 60K credits for 50 active analysts may exhaust fast. Overage handling isn't published. That's the number you need before signing.
SSO lives at Enterprise, no public price. Category norm — but budget for it. No API, no mobile. Contract terms aren't published; auto-renewal window unknown. Annual plan discounts are visible (e.g., 24K vs 20K credits/month equivalent on Plus annual). Procurement friction is low for SMB; enterprise procurement will stall on the SSO gap.

AvailableCaesar Labs is a San Francisco AI startup founded in 2022 that develops Julius AI, a platform for natural language data analysis, visualization, and forecasting.
